Wnt domain found in protein Wnt-9b and similar proteins; Wnt-9b, also called protein Wnt-14b or Wnt-15, functions in the canonical Wnt/beta-catenin signaling pathway. It plays a central role in the regulation of mesenchymal to epithelial transitions underlying organogenesis of the mammalian urogenital system. Wnt genes have been identified in vertebrates and invertebrates, but not in plants, unicellular eukaryotes, or prokaryotes. In humans, 19 WNT proteins are known. Because of their insolubility little is known about Wnt protein structure, but all have 23 or 24 Cys residues whose spacing is highly conserved. Signal transduction by Wnt proteins (including the Wnt/beta-catenin, the Wnt/Ca++, and the Wnt/polarity pathway) is mediated by receptors of the Frizzled and LDL-receptor-related protein (LRP) families. The Wnt signaling mediated by Wnt proteins that orchestrate and influence a myriad of cellular processes, such as cell proliferation, differentiation, tumorigenesis, apoptosis, and participation in immune defense during microbe infection.

Wnt domain found in protein Wnt-9a, Wnt-9b and similar proteins; The family includes Wnt-9a and Wnt-9b, both of which function in the canonical Wnt/beta-catenin signaling pathway. Wnt-9a, also called protein Wnt-14, is required for normal timing of IHH expression during embryonic bone development, normal chondrocyte maturation and for normal bone mineralization during embryonic bone development. Wnt-9a plays a redundant role in maintaining joint integrity. It is a conserved regulator of hematopoietic stem and progenitor cell development. Wnt-9b, also called protein Wnt-14b, or protein Wnt-15, plays a central role in the regulation of mesenchymal to epithelial transitions underlying organogenesis of the mammalian urogenital system. Wnt genes have been identified in vertebrates and invertebrates, but not in plants, unicellular eukaryotes, or prokaryotes. In humans, 19 WNT proteins are known. Because of their insolubility little is known about Wnt protein structure, but all have 23 or 24 Cys residues whose spacing is highly conserved. Signal transduction by Wnt proteins (including the Wnt/beta-catenin, the Wnt/Ca++, and the Wnt/polarity pathway) is mediated by receptors of the Frizzled and LDL-receptor-related protein (LRP) families. The Wnt signaling mediated by Wnt proteins that orchestrate and influence a myriad of cellular processes, such as cell proliferation, differentiation, tumorigenesis, apoptosis, and participation in immune defense during microbe infection.

Wnt domain found in protein Wnt-10a, Wnt-10b and similar proteins; The family includes protein Wnt-10a and Wnt-10b. Wnt-10a plays a role in normal ectoderm development. It is required for normal postnatal development and maintenance of tongue papillae and sweat ducts, as well as normal hair follicle function. Wnt-10b, also called protein Wnt-12, specifically activates canonical Wnt/beta-catenin signaling and thus triggers beta-catenin/LEF/TCF-mediated transcriptional programs. It is involved in signaling networks controlling stemness, pluripotency, and cell fate decisions. Wnt-10b is unique and plays an important role in differentiation of epithelial cells in the hair follicle. Wnt domain found in protein Wnt-5a, Wnt-5b and similar proteins; The family includes Wnt-5a and Wnt-5b, both of which are secreted growth factors that belong to the noncanonical members of the Wingless-related MMTV-integration family. Wnt-5a can activate or inhibit canonical Wnt signaling, depending on receptor context. It specifically regulates dendritic spine formation in rodent hippocampal neurons, resulting in postsynaptic development that promotes the clustering of the postsynaptic density protein 95 (PSD-95). The overexpression of Wnt-5b is associated with cancer aggressiveness. Wnt genes have been identified in vertebrates and invertebrates, but not in plants, unicellular eukaryotes, or prokaryotes. Wnt domain found in proto-oncogene Wnt-3 and similar proteins; Wnt-3, also called proto-oncogene Int-4, functions in the canonical Wnt signaling pathway that results in activation of transcription factors of the TCF/LEF family. It is required for normal embryonic development, and especially for limb development. Wnt-3a functions in the canonical Wnt signaling pathway and plays crucial roles in both proliferation and differentiation processes in several types of stem cells. Wnt3a stimulates the migration and invasion of trophoblasts and induce the survival, proliferation, and migration of human embryonic kidney (HEK) 293 cells. It also up-regulates genes implicated in melanocyte differentiation and increases the expression and nuclear localization of the transcriptional co-activator with PDZ-binding motif (TAZ), a transcriptional modulator involved in activating osteoblastic differentiation.
